The Role As an Assistant Quantity Surveyor, you will support the commercial team in managing the financial and contractual aspects of construction projects from procurement through to final account. Working closely with experienced Quantity Surveyors and Project Managers, you will gain exposure to the full commercial lifecycle of projects while developing your career within a fast-growing technical contractor. This role is ideal for a recent Graduate in Quantity Surveying, or circa 1–2 years’ industry experience looking to progress within a supportive commercial team. Key Responsibilities Assist with cost management and commercial reporting on construction projects. Support preparation of cost plans, budgets, and project forecasts. Assist in monitoring project costs and identifying commercial risks or opportunities. Assist in subcontractor procurement, including issuing enquiries and analysing tender returns. Support the preparation and management of subcontract agreements and orders. Maintain strong relationships with subcontractors and suppliers. Assist with monthly valuations, applications for payment, and cost reporting. Support the assessment and certification of subcontractor applications. Assist with preparation of variations, change control and final accounts. Ensure commercial procedures are followed in line with project requirements. Support the management of contractual documentation and records.
